Kat Robertsās life plan is definitely derailed.
Her mind should be on schoolāCambridge!āand her gradesāYikes! Instead all she can think about is him. Tristan Kingsley. Itās not his money or his titleā¦itās not even his panty-dropping good looks. Kat loves Tristan because heās unguarded, sharing his emotions, his desires, and his dreams with her. But it seems Kat inherited the unlucky-in-love gene. Her father and Tristanās mother are now dating, which means sheās spending Christmas break in the same London townhouse as Tristan. But Tristanās father, the Earl of Pembroke, wants more than an American college girl for his son, and it would take a decree by the Queen herself to change his mind.
Christmas break should be relaxing and funā¦
For Tristan Kingsley itās a living hell. He canāt think about Decking the Halls when the girl of his dreams is staying right across the hall! But her father wouldnāt approve of Tristanās roguish reputation as a London playboy, and despite agreeing to keep their relationship secret, stolen moments arenāt enough. Tristan canāt keep his hands off Kat, and when a fairy tale style picture of them kissing hits the London newsstands, they know itās only a matter of time before their families discover the truth.
No matter how much Kat and Tristan want to be together, fate isnāt on their side. Unless something changes, it looks like both of them will soon be members of the Sgt. Pepperās Lonely Hearts Club.
